Transaction dfbb62597c91e7cd1d3d5a959980e62e4d679a8ec12aa7c1f4703245ff3638a7
1 Input
1 Output
-
dfbb62597c91e7cd1d3d5a959980e62e4d679a8ec12aa7c1f4703245ff3638a7:0
- value
- 3133021
- script pubkey
- OP_0 OP_PUSHBYTES_20 de36ea83e397f6fb69b3c4a38d437be9de61f89d
- address
- bc1qmcmw4qlrjlm0k6dncj3c6smma80xr7ya3hya32